Buying a Cell Phone SIM Card in the USA: A Detailed Explanation of Real-name and Non-real-name Policies
This article provides an in-depth analysis of the real-name and non-real-name systems for US SIM cards. Real-name cards typically involve postpaid plans that require users to provide personal information, making them suitable for those who need billing. In contrast, non-real-name cards are prepaid, allowing for easy purchase without the need for identity verification, appealing to users who prioritize privacy. Choosing the right SIM card depends on individual needs.

US Universities Adopt Mexican Day of the Dead to Promote Diversity
American university campuses are fostering cultural diversity and inclusion by hosting Day of the Dead celebrations. Universities like Clemson, Northern Colorado, and North Alabama are using music, film, food, dance, and altar displays to introduce students to Mexican culture, strengthen cultural identity, and promote intercultural exchange. These events help build a harmonious and diverse campus community by providing opportunities for students to learn about and experience a significant cultural tradition, fostering understanding and appreciation for different perspectives.
